Not being allowed to fly to Muzaffarnagar as part of BJP ‘conspiracy’, says Akhilesh Yadav

New Delhi, Jan 28: Akhilesh Yadav said on Friday that his chopper was briefly blocked from flying from Delhi to Muzaffarnagar, claiming that he was “losing BJP’s scheme.”

He tweeted an update with a dig about half an hour after blaming the ruling party of blocking his chopper: “We are ready to take the flight to triumph.”

“My helicopter has been halted in Delhi without any reason. It is not being allowed to fly to Muzaffarnagar (in UP). But a BJP leader was just allowed to fly from here. This is losing BJP’s conspiracy – a proof of their frustration,” Akhilesh Yadav tweeted in Hindi.

The accusation was made just days before the state’s seven-phased elections, which begin on February 10. Akhilesh will contest the election from Karhal constituency in Mainpuri district. Voting in Karhal is scheduled for February 20.
